What is Dev Error 11063?


Dev Error 11063 is an error code that appears when launching COD: Modern Warfare 2. It occurs because the game is unable to properly load a necessary game file. When this file fails to load, the game will present an error message and terminate.

There are a few solutions available to help fix Dev Error 11063. Here are some of the steps you can take to try and resolve the issue:

1. Restart Modern Warfare 2:


The simplest and most effective solution is to restart the game. This will allow the hotfix to be applied and should fix the issue. To restart the game, simply quit the game and launch it again.

2. Check Your Internet Connection:


Sometimes, the dev error 11063 can be caused by an unreliable internet connection. To fix this, try restarting your router or modem. If this doesn’t work, you can try switching to a different network.

3. Use Command Prompt:


If the above solutions don’t work, you can try using the Command Prompt to fix the issue. To do this, open the Command Prompt and type in “netsh winsock reset”. This command will reset the Windows networking components, which should fix any issues.



Dev Error 11063 is a frustrating issue, but thankfully, it’s quite easy to fix. By following the steps outlined above, you should be able to resolve the error and get back to playing Call of Duty: Modern Warfare 2.
